Rod Pearce
near the tail of
B-24D "Crosair" 41-23752
On
January 1, 1943
returning from a bombing mission against
Rabaul
ditched off
Kawa Island
impacting tail first causing the tail section to fold over the rear fuselage. This bomber was first SCUBA dived and confirmed by
Rod Pearce
on January 10, 2002.
